“The power went out halfway through my baking last Saturday, and honestly, I thought the whole double chocolate banana bread experiment was doomed. I had mashed bananas on the counter, chocolate chips ready to go, and walnuts waiting to be sprinkled on top—all set for a cozy afternoon treat. But with no oven light and a flickering flashlight, I just winged it. The result? One of the most moist, chocolatey banana breads I’ve ever tasted. Maybe it was the slight drop in oven temperature or the extra patience I had while sitting in the dark, but this recipe stuck with me ever since. You know that feeling when a simple snack turns into an unexpected delight? That’s exactly this moist double chocolate banana bread with walnuts.
It’s funny because I wasn’t even planning on adding the walnuts—I almost forgot them entirely. But the crunch they added balanced the rich chocolate in a way that made every bite a little celebration. If you’ve ever had banana bread that felt dry or just lacked that wow factor, you might relate to my quest for the perfect loaf. This recipe isn’t just about combining ingredients; it’s about capturing that soft, tender crumb with bursts of chocolate and nutty goodness that make you pause and savor, even if you only intended it as a quick snack.
Whether you’re a seasoned baker or someone who just wants a reliable, delicious banana bread recipe to share with friends (or keep all to yourself—no judgment here), this double chocolate banana bread is a winner. Let me tell you, it’s the kind of recipe that makes you close your eyes after the first bite because it’s that satisfying. And hey, if you’re like me and sometimes get interrupted mid-baking (hello, phone calls and curious kids), this recipe’s forgiving texture is here to save the day.
Why You’ll Love This Recipe
From countless kitchen trials and a few happy accidents, this moist double chocolate banana bread with walnuts has earned its spot as a favorite for many reasons:
- Quick & Easy: Comes together in about 10 minutes of prep and bakes in under an hour—perfect for busy afternoons or last-minute snack cravings.
- Simple Ingredients: No fancy or hard-to-find items needed; just everyday staples like ripe bananas, cocoa powder, and walnuts.
- Perfect for Anytime: Whether it’s brunch, a coffee break, or an after-dinner treat, this bread fits right in.
- Crowd-Pleaser: Kids, adults, chocolate lovers, and even those who usually avoid sweets have given it rave reviews.
- Unbelievably Moist: The secret is in the ripe bananas combined with melted butter and a touch of sour cream, resulting in a tender crumb that’s anything but dry.
- Balanced Flavor: The walnuts add a crunchy contrast that complements the rich, bittersweet chocolate perfectly.
This isn’t just your average chocolate banana bread. The trick I learned is folding in the chocolate chips gently and using good-quality cocoa powder (I usually go for Valrhona or Ghirardelli) to get that deep, intense chocolate flavor. Plus, a splash of vanilla and a pinch of salt bring the flavors to life in a way that makes you want to bake this again and again. Honestly, it’s the kind of recipe that makes you feel like you’re treating yourself without any fuss or guilt.
What Ingredients You Will Need
This recipe relies on simple, wholesome ingredients that work together to create a rich, moist, and flavorful banana bread. Most of these are pantry staples, so you probably have them on hand!
- Ripe Bananas (3 medium, mashed) – The star of the show; the riper, the better for sweetness and moisture.
- All-Purpose Flour (1 ½ cups / 190g) – Provides structure; sifted for a lighter crumb.
- Unsweetened Cocoa Powder (½ cup / 50g) – Choose a high-quality brand for a rich chocolate flavor.
- Baking Soda (1 tsp) – Helps the bread rise perfectly.
- Salt (½ tsp) – Enhances the flavors and balances sweetness.
- Granulated Sugar (¾ cup / 150g) – Adds sweetness; you can substitute with coconut sugar for a deeper taste.
- Unsalted Butter (½ cup / 113g, melted) – Adds richness and moisture; I prefer Kerrygold for its creamy texture.
- Large Eggs (2, room temperature) – Bind everything together and add tenderness.
- Vanilla Extract (1 tsp) – For a warm, aromatic note.
- Sour Cream (¼ cup / 60ml) – Keeps the bread moist and tender; can swap with Greek yogurt if desired.
- Chocolate Chips (1 cup / 175g) – Semi-sweet or dark chocolate, your choice; I usually go for Ghirardelli 60% cacao chips.
- Chopped Walnuts (½ cup / 60g) – Toasted lightly for extra crunch and nuttiness; optional but highly recommended.
If you’re feeling adventurous, you can swap the walnuts for pecans or even toasted hazelnuts. And for a gluten-free twist, almond flour works well but expect a slightly denser loaf. The key is ripe bananas and good chocolate—don’t skimp on those!
Equipment Needed
- Loaf Pan (9×5 inches / 23×13 cm) – The classic shape for banana bread; non-stick or lined with parchment paper helps with easy removal.
- Mixing Bowls – One large for dry ingredients, another for wet ingredients.
- Wooden Spoon or Silicone Spatula – For folding the batter gently without overmixing.
- Measuring Cups and Spoons – Accurate measuring is key to consistent results.
- Cooling Rack – Allows the bread to cool properly and prevents sogginess.
If you don’t have a loaf pan, a similarly sized round cake pan will work; just adjust baking time slightly. I used to bake this bread in a glass Pyrex pan, and it turned out beautifully, but watch your timing carefully since glass retains heat differently. Also, a handheld mixer can speed up mixing but isn’t necessary—this batter is easy to mix by hand.
Preparation Method

- Preheat your oven to 350°F (175°C). Grease your loaf pan with butter or line it with parchment paper, leaving a little overhang for easy removal. (Prep time: 5 minutes)
- Toast the walnuts lightly in a dry skillet over medium heat for 3-4 minutes, stirring constantly until fragrant. Set aside to cool. (Optional but recommended)
- In a medium bowl, sift together the all-purpose flour, cocoa powder, baking soda, and salt. Whisk to combine evenly. This step helps prevent lumps and ensures even rising. (Prep time: 3 minutes)
- In a large mixing bowl, mash the ripe bananas with a fork until mostly smooth with a few small lumps remaining—that’s where the texture magic happens! (Prep time: 2 minutes)
- Add the granulated sugar, melted butter, eggs, vanilla extract, and sour cream to the mashed bananas. Whisk everything together until the mixture is smooth and glossy. This wet mix brings moisture and richness to the bread. (Prep time: 3 minutes)
- Slowly fold the dry ingredients into the wet banana mixture using a spatula. Stir gently until just combined—don’t overmix or the bread might turn out tough. The batter should be thick and luscious. (Prep time: 2 minutes)
- Fold in the chocolate chips and toasted walnuts, reserving a handful to sprinkle on top before baking. This adds melty pockets of chocolate and crunchy bites throughout. (Prep time: 1 minute)
- Pour the batter into the prepared loaf pan, smoothing the top with a spatula. Sprinkle the reserved chocolate chips and walnuts evenly over the surface for a pretty finish. (Prep time: 2 minutes)
- Bake in the preheated oven for 55-60 minutes, or until a toothpick inserted into the center comes out with a few moist crumbs (not wet batter). If the top browns too quickly, tent loosely with foil halfway through baking. (Bake time: ~60 minutes)
- Remove from oven and cool in the pan for 10 minutes, then transfer to a wire rack to cool completely before slicing. This cooling time helps the loaf set and keeps it moist inside. (Cooling time: 10-15 minutes)
Quick tip: If you’re like me and sometimes forget the timer, set a phone alarm just in case. I once left the kitchen to answer the door and came back to a perfectly baked loaf that was still moist—not burnt—because the oven heat was just right. Trust your nose and eyes; the bread will smell heavenly when it’s close to done.
Cooking Tips & Techniques
Getting this moist double chocolate banana bread just right takes a few tricks I picked up after some trial and error:
- Use Ripe Bananas: The sweeter and softer, the better. Under-ripe bananas result in less moisture and flavor.
- Melted Butter vs. Oil: I tried oil once, but melted butter provides a richer taste and better crumb.
- Don’t Overmix: Stir until the dry ingredients are just incorporated. Overmixing develops gluten, leading to dense or tough bread.
- Fold in Chocolate Chips & Nuts Gently: This prevents them from sinking to the bottom or breaking up too much.
- Test for Doneness with a Toothpick: Insert it into the center. A few moist crumbs are perfect; if it’s wet batter, bake a few minutes longer.
- Watch Your Oven Temperature: Oven temps vary, so if you notice the bread browning too fast, lower the heat slightly or cover with foil.
- Let It Cool Properly: Slicing too soon can cause crumbly texture and messier slices.
One personal lesson: I once skipped toasting the walnuts and ended up with a bland crunch. Toasting really brings out their flavor and adds that toasty aroma to your kitchen. Also, multitask by preheating the oven while prepping ingredients to save time. It’s a small thing but makes the process smoother.
Variations & Adaptations
This recipe is flexible and adapts well to different tastes and dietary needs:
- Gluten-Free Version: Substitute the all-purpose flour with a 1:1 gluten-free baking flour blend. The texture will be slightly different but still moist and delicious.
- Nut-Free Option: Simply omit the walnuts or replace with sunflower seeds for crunch if allergies are a concern.
- Extra Chocolatey: Add a swirl of Nutella or sprinkle cocoa nibs on top for an intense chocolate experience.
- Healthier Swap: Use coconut sugar instead of granulated sugar and replace half the butter with unsweetened applesauce to reduce fat.
- Seasonal Twist: In fall, add a teaspoon of cinnamon and a pinch of nutmeg for warming spice notes.
My favorite twist? Once, I swapped walnuts for toasted pecans and tossed in some dried cherries—unexpected but seriously tasty. It’s fun to play around with what you have in the pantry or what mood you’re in.
Serving & Storage Suggestions
This moist double chocolate banana bread with walnuts is best served at room temperature or slightly warmed. A quick zap in the microwave for 10-15 seconds brings out the melty chocolate goodness beautifully.
Pair it with a cup of coffee, a cold glass of milk, or even a dollop of whipped cream for a simple yet satisfying treat. It also makes a great addition to brunch spreads or afternoon tea.
To store, wrap the cooled bread tightly in plastic wrap or keep in an airtight container:
- Room Temperature: Stays fresh for up to 3 days.
- Refrigerator: Lasts about a week; bring to room temp before serving.
- Freezer: Wrap well and freeze for up to 3 months. Thaw overnight in the fridge or on the counter.
Flavors often deepen with a day or two of resting, so if you can wait, that’s even better. Just don’t wait too long—you’ll want to nibble on this sooner rather than later!
Nutritional Information & Benefits
Here’s an estimated breakdown per slice (assuming 12 slices):
| Calories | 230-250 |
|---|---|
| Fat | 12g (mostly from butter & walnuts) |
| Carbohydrates | 30g |
| Protein | 4g |
| Fiber | 3g |
Bananas provide potassium and natural sweetness, while walnuts offer heart-healthy fats and antioxidants. Cocoa powder is rich in flavonoids, which have various health benefits. This banana bread is a more wholesome treat compared to typical chocolate cakes, especially when made with natural ingredients and moderate sugar.
For those mindful of allergens: contains nuts, dairy, eggs, and gluten (unless adapted). You can swap ingredients as needed to suit dietary restrictions.
Conclusion
If you’ve ever struggled to find a chocolate banana bread recipe that’s moist, flavorful, and easy, this one’s worth a shot. It’s that rare treat that feels like a little indulgence but is straightforward enough to whip up on a weekday afternoon or weekend baking spree. I love how the walnuts add texture while the double chocolate keeps it decadently satisfying without being overwhelming.
Feel free to make it your own—swap nuts, adjust sweetness, or sneak in some spices. And hey, if you give it a try, I’d love to hear your twists or how it turned out for you. Baking is as much about fun and discovery as it is about the final loaf.
So, grab those ripe bananas, melt some butter, and get ready to enjoy one of the best moist double chocolate banana breads you’ll ever make. Your kitchen—and your taste buds—will thank you!
FAQs
Can I use frozen bananas for this recipe?
Yes! Just thaw them completely and drain any excess liquid before mashing. Frozen bananas work great and often have even more sweetness.
How do I know when the banana bread is fully baked?
Insert a toothpick in the center; it should come out with a few moist crumbs but no wet batter. The top should spring back lightly when pressed.
Can I substitute the sour cream with something else?
You can use plain Greek yogurt or even buttermilk as a substitute. Both keep the bread moist and tender.
What if I don’t have walnuts—can I leave them out?
Absolutely. The bread will still be delicious without nuts, but you’ll miss the crunchy contrast. Pecans or almonds are good alternatives too.
How should I store leftover moist double chocolate banana bread?
Wrap it tightly and keep at room temperature for up to 3 days, or refrigerate for a week. For longer storage, freeze it well wrapped for up to 3 months.
Pin This Recipe!

Moist Double Chocolate Banana Bread with Walnuts
A moist and chocolatey banana bread featuring ripe bananas, cocoa powder, chocolate chips, and crunchy walnuts. Perfect for a quick snack or a satisfying treat.
- Prep Time: 15 minutes
- Cook Time: 60 minutes
- Total Time: 1 hour 15 minutes
- Yield: 12 servings 1x
- Category: Snack
- Cuisine: American
Ingredients
- 3 medium ripe bananas, mashed
- 1 ½ cups (190g) all-purpose flour, sifted
- ½ cup (50g) unsweetened cocoa powder
- 1 tsp baking soda
- ½ tsp salt
- ¾ cup (150g) granulated sugar (can substitute with coconut sugar)
- ½ cup (113g) unsalted butter, melted
- 2 large eggs, room temperature
- 1 tsp vanilla extract
- ¼ cup (60ml) sour cream (can substitute with Greek yogurt)
- 1 cup (175g) chocolate chips (semi-sweet or dark)
- ½ cup (60g) chopped walnuts, toasted lightly (optional but recommended)
Instructions
- Preheat your oven to 350°F (175°C). Grease your 9×5 inch loaf pan with butter or line it with parchment paper, leaving a little overhang for easy removal.
- Toast the walnuts lightly in a dry skillet over medium heat for 3-4 minutes, stirring constantly until fragrant. Set aside to cool.
- In a medium bowl, sift together the all-purpose flour, cocoa powder, baking soda, and salt. Whisk to combine evenly.
- In a large mixing bowl, mash the ripe bananas with a fork until mostly smooth with a few small lumps remaining.
- Add the granulated sugar, melted butter, eggs, vanilla extract, and sour cream to the mashed bananas. Whisk everything together until the mixture is smooth and glossy.
- Slowly fold the dry ingredients into the wet banana mixture using a spatula. Stir gently until just combined—do not overmix.
- Fold in the chocolate chips and toasted walnuts, reserving a handful to sprinkle on top before baking.
- Pour the batter into the prepared loaf pan, smoothing the top with a spatula. Sprinkle the reserved chocolate chips and walnuts evenly over the surface.
- Bake in the preheated oven for 55-60 minutes, or until a toothpick inserted into the center comes out with a few moist crumbs. If the top browns too quickly, tent loosely with foil halfway through baking.
- Remove from oven and cool in the pan for 10 minutes, then transfer to a wire rack to cool completely before slicing.
Notes
Use ripe bananas for best sweetness and moisture. Toast walnuts to enhance flavor. Do not overmix batter to avoid tough bread. Test doneness with a toothpick. If top browns too fast, cover with foil. Let bread cool completely before slicing. Can substitute sour cream with Greek yogurt or buttermilk. For gluten-free, use 1:1 gluten-free baking flour blend. Nut-free option: omit walnuts or replace with sunflower seeds.
Nutrition
- Serving Size: 1 slice (1/12th of l
- Calories: 240
- Sugar: 18
- Sodium: 200
- Fat: 12
- Saturated Fat: 7
- Carbohydrates: 30
- Fiber: 3
- Protein: 4
Keywords: banana bread, double chocolate, walnuts, moist banana bread, chocolate chips, easy snack, baking



